Sports are at the heart of all YMCAs. Did you know that basketball and volleyball were both invented at the Y, while
softball and racquetball got their beginnings there as well? The YMCA encourages family involvement in hope that
everyone can enjoy the YMCA experience. Under the leadership of caring and dedicated staff and volunteers,
participants learn the true meaning behind sports, including the skills for the specific activity; why teamwork is
critical in life; how to be respectful of coaches, officials and teammates; and understanding that having fun and
